Featuring BoBunny Woodland Winter and Quietfire Design Stamps In my part of Canada, we have plenty of winter, and plenty of snow, but usually the only time of year when the snow is melty enough to stick together and build a snowman is spring. It’s too bad, really, because that also usually means that the snowman will not stick around for long. The higher sun angle and warmer temperatures during this time of year typically result in his rapid disappearance into a large puddle of icy water. The snowman building process is still fun though, especially if you use delicious cookies for eyes and buttons. I found a couple of photos from when my boys were little that brought back these memories. Hello everyone! It’s Kelly here, and today I’m going to share a fun embellishment you can make for your scrapbook layouts or cards. For my newest Double the Fun sketch, I created this layout, celebrating my son’s Graduation: See those shiny silver stars? They are made using Scrapbook Adhesives by 3L foam shapes: 3D Foam Stars and Clearsnap foils! In the package, the 3D Foam Stars are nesting, so you get an assortment of sizes. Here is a quick photo tutorial of how you can make your own shiny stars! Designer Foil from Clearsnap will help you make your stars silver. First, remove one of the star outlines from the sheet and place on any patterned paper. I used BoBunny’s Woodland Winter collection.
